Output 4f3426b30383c3b789a97f6480c77532db6ad8295872d5de007afdaf00588f58:3

value
2990585
script pubkey
OP_0 OP_PUSHBYTES_20 b88314eb263181642abbf8b39890ad5bec6d0b51
address
bc1qhzp3f6exxxqkg24mlzee3y9dt0kx6z63898ntf
transaction
4f3426b30383c3b789a97f6480c77532db6ad8295872d5de007afdaf00588f58
confirmations
222706
spent
true